GJ04 DYY is a 2004 Nissan Primastar in Silver with a 1,870c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 25 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 80%.
Across all 2004 Nissan Primastar models, the average MOT pass rate is 65.0% with a typical mileage of 108,630 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Nissan Primastar fails its MOT is track rod end ball joint has excessive play, accounting for 23,272 recorded failures. If you're considering buying GJ04 DYY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Nissan Primastar typ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 22 years old, this Nissan Primastar is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
